Mission

Our mission is to keep children safe and support families in crisis through prevention, assessment, and intervention. Our vision is a community where children are safe, families are strong, and victims become whole again.

About

The assessment center, a multi-agency evaluation of families led by Pendleton Place to identify root causes of neglect or abuse and establish recommendations for a plan to improve the well-being of children, assessed 110 families and supported 130 foster families. 178 children were seen at the center, leading to 118 medical exams, 71 mental health diagnostics, and 104 developmental screenings. The assessment center achieved its goals of increasing parental engagement and participation at foster care intake assessments.
